Efficient Fermentative Production of d-Alanine and Other d-Amino Acids by Metabolically Engineered Corynebacterium glutamicum

Siyu Tian,
Guihong Zhao,
Gengcheng Lv
et al.

Abstract: D-Amino acids (D-AAs) have wide applications in industries such as pharmaceutical, food, and cosmetics due to their unique properties. Currently, the production of D-AAs has relied on chemical synthesis or enzyme catalysts, and it is challenging to produce D-AAs via direct fermentation from glucose. We observed that Corynebacterium glutamicum exhibits a remarkable tolerance to high concentrations of D-Ala, a crucial characteristic for establishing a successful fermentation process.
